What's Happening?
Sea1 Offshore has successfully launched the Sea1 Diamond, the first in a series of four offshore energy support vessels being constructed at COSCO Shipping in China. This marks a significant milestone in the company's newbuild program. The vessels are
designed to support both offshore oil and gas and renewable energy operations, featuring advanced technologies such as methanol-ready engines and battery systems for improved fuel efficiency. The Sea1 Diamond is part of a broader initiative to expand Sea1 Offshore's fleet with environmentally friendly and versatile support vessels.
